The show with more rhinoplasty than GCSE's celebrates its 50th show with a 100-minute special that features the return of old PDHM favourites. Micky, just turned 40, discovers Daniel's old school reports. Roisin Rae is pro-hugging, whilst Fat Man On A Couch Stuart Armstrong has a fear of flying and Clay Lowe has been waiting for Daniel to call him for the last year. Reunited 9 months on from their epic Christmas show, Daniel restructures the show especially for arch slacker Micky. Please Don’t Hug Me is presented by TV writer & comedian Daniel Ruiz Tizon and former 1980s school sprint champ, Micky Boyd. They’re growing old and they don’t like it.
